University of Exeter return for national hockey league round eight at home to Havant today following a two-week break from Men's Conference West action.
Last time out Exeter won 3-1 at Whitchurch to soar to second in the Conference table thanks to two goals from South African Olympian Ian Haley and an own goal.
Today's game at the University Sports Park starts at 12.30 with sixth placed Havant seeking to build on an up-turn in form which includes an eye-catching 2-0 win at leaders Cardiff & UWIC in their recent four-match unbeaten sequence.
Slow starters Havant lost their opening three league matches but beat basement side Firebrands, of Bristol, 3-0 last time out.
Exeter have not looked back since a surprise 3-1 opening day defeat at home to University of Birmingham, who head into the weekend in seventh place, six points behind in-form Exeter.
